Poems are divided into sections called
djverab [1.8K]

Poems are divided into sections called Stanzas. Stanzas are basically groups of lines which form the basic repetitive metrical unit of a poem or a verse.

<h3>Noun clauses</h3>

A noun clause is a subordinate/dependent clause, usually set off by a relative pronoun - that, which, who etc. A noun clause, as its name tips off, functions as a noun would, and it can act as the subject of a sentence or as the object of a verb or a preposition.
